My salesman was frank about this. He got back to me with all the answers fairly quickly. In the mean time, I had also contacted Saab USA directly (ask for IDS), and gotten some answers. The extra difficulty in my case was that the '06 9-5 data was not even out to dealers, but eventually I got all information needed.
To answer your questions:
Travel Voucher - Saab USA sends you a $2000 check after you've paid for the car, which you have to do before you go pick it up. I've read here that Saab now offers some form of financing for ED; you may ask your dealer or Saab IDS about that.
Option Pricing - it was about 5% off, and then rounded, e.g. $525 for metallic paint.
Taxes - You have to pay your local sales tax, if your state requires you to. NY state does. I actually haven't paid them yet, since the dealer is in PA so I got a temp PA registration, and I still have to go to the DMV to get NY registration, and from what I know I have to pay sales tax to the DMV.
Timing of Delivery - I think there's an 8 week lead time minimum from when you place the order.
$130 Dealer prep - I'm not sure what this is. For Saabs there's normally a $720 'destination charge', which you don't pay for ED. There was no extra fee. I actually got a discount from the dealer for ordering two cars.
